In a post-apocalyptic world where life as it was once known has been obliterated, humanity has taken refuge in the vast underground metro system of Moscow. Dmitry Glukhovsky crafts a haunting narrative exploring the remnants of society as survivors cling desperately to existence beneath the city, while the surface remains a desolate wasteland.
As the story unfolds, readers are introduced to a diverse cast of characters, each grappling with their own fears and hopes. The grim reality of their subterranean life is heightened by the ever-present threat of mutated creatures lurking in the shadows, along with the darkness that deepens both literally and metaphorically.
Through this tense and immersive journey, Glukhovsky explores themes of survival, fear, and the enduring spirit of humanity, all while creating a richly detailed world that blurs the line between horror and hope. As they navigate treacherous tunnels and confront both external and internal demons, the characters reveal what it truly means to be human in a time where everything seems to be lost.
